如何通过AI聊天软件进行智能语音识别优化?
随着人工智能技术的不断发展,AI聊天软件在日常生活中越来越普及。而智能语音识别作为AI聊天软件的核心功能之一,其准确性和流畅性直接影响到用户体验。本文将讲述一位AI技术专家通过AI聊天软件进行智能语音识别优化的故事,希望能为广大开发者提供一些借鉴和启示。
故事的主人公名叫李明,是一位有着丰富经验的AI技术专家。他所在的团队负责开发一款面向大众的AI聊天软件,旨在为用户提供便捷、高效的沟通体验。然而,在软件测试过程中,他们发现智能语音识别功能存在诸多问题,如识别准确率低、识别速度慢、方言识别困难等。这些问题严重影响了用户体验,使得团队陷入了困境。
为了解决这些问题,李明决定从以下几个方面入手,对智能语音识别功能进行优化:
一、数据收集与清洗
首先,李明带领团队对现有的语音数据进行收集和整理。他们从互联网上搜集了大量不同语速、不同口音、不同场景的语音数据,以丰富语音识别模型。同时,对收集到的数据进行清洗,去除噪声、静音等无用信息,提高数据质量。
其次,针对方言识别困难的问题,李明团队收集了多个地区的方言语音数据,用于训练方言识别模型。他们希望通过大量方言数据的积累,提高方言识别的准确率。
二、模型优化
在模型优化方面,李明团队采用了以下策略:
采用深度学习技术:李明团队选用了一种基于深度神经网络的语音识别模型,该模型在国内外语音识别竞赛中取得了优异成绩。他们通过不断调整网络结构、优化参数,提高模型的识别准确率。
引入注意力机制:为了提高模型对语音序列的注意力,李明团队在模型中引入了注意力机制。通过注意力机制,模型能够更加关注语音序列中的关键信息,从而提高识别准确率。
多任务学习:李明团队将语音识别任务与其他相关任务(如语音合成、语音增强等)结合起来,进行多任务学习。通过多任务学习,模型能够更好地学习语音特征,提高识别准确率。
三、算法改进
在算法改进方面,李明团队主要从以下几个方面入手:
增强端到端模型:李明团队采用了端到端语音识别模型,将声学模型和语言模型集成到一个模型中。通过端到端模型,减少了声学模型和语言模型之间的信息损失,提高了识别准确率。
改进声学模型:针对声学模型识别准确率低的问题,李明团队改进了声学模型。他们通过优化声学模型参数、引入新的声学特征,提高模型的识别准确率。
改进语言模型:针对语言模型识别准确率低的问题,李明团队改进了语言模型。他们通过引入新的语言特征、优化模型参数,提高模型的识别准确率。
四、实际应用测试
在完成模型优化和算法改进后,李明团队对优化后的智能语音识别功能进行了实际应用测试。他们选取了多个场景,如电话通话、在线客服、智能家居等,对优化后的功能进行测试。测试结果显示,优化后的智能语音识别功能在识别准确率、识别速度等方面均有显著提升,用户体验得到了极大改善。
总结
通过李明团队的努力,AI聊天软件的智能语音识别功能得到了有效优化。这一案例表明,在智能语音识别领域,数据收集与清洗、模型优化、算法改进等方面都是提高识别准确率和流畅性的关键。对于广大开发者而言,借鉴李明团队的经验,可以从以下几个方面入手:
重视数据收集与清洗,确保数据质量。
采用先进的深度学习技术,优化模型结构。
引入注意力机制、多任务学习等策略,提高模型性能。
持续改进算法,提高识别准确率和流畅性。
相信在不久的将来,随着人工智能技术的不断发展,智能语音识别功能将更加完善,为人们的生活带来更多便利。
猜你喜欢:AI语音开放平台